Factors to Consider Before Investing
Before diving into the AA Mission Acquisition Corp. Class A Ordinary Shares, it's crucial to consider the following factors:
Company Background: Research the company's history, including its management team, products, and services. Look for any red flags or warning signs, such as a history of financial instability or legal issues.
Market Trends: Stay updated on the market trends and industry developments that could impact the company's performance.
Financial Health: Analyze the company's financial statements, including its revenue, profit margins, and cash flow. Look for any signs of financial distress or potential growth opportunities.
Regulatory Compliance: Ensure that the company is compliant with all relevant regulations and that it has a strong corporate governance structure.
